May 25, 2012

Post: How to recover deleted rows from an InnoDB Tablespace

…, we’ll extract those deleted rows from the ibd file and import them into the database. The time between the deletion of… import it in our database: mysql (employees) > LOAD DATA INFILE ‘/root/recovery-tool/data/salaries.recovery’ REPLACE INTO TABLE `salaries` FIELDS TERMINATED BY….01 sec) Records: 3 Deleted: 0 Skipped: 0 Warnings: 0 mysql (employees) > select * from salaries where emp_no=10008; +——–+——–+————+————+ | emp_no…

Post: A recovery trivia or how to recover from a lost ibdata1 file

… table definition from MyISAM to Innodb Discard the tablespace Replace the table ibd file with the one provided by the customer Import… Ubuntu 10.04 EC2 instance, installed MySQL and provided the customer the credentials to upload their files. Then, I proceed. Loading the… | head -3 | tail -1 | awk ‘{print $6$7}’`; mysql -u root -e “insert into tables (name,spaceid) values (‘$tname’,conv(‘$spaceid’,16…

Post: Living with backups

… batch job that just dumps all MySQL tables into a text file or ordinarily copies the binary files from the data directory to a… a database of such size. Everything is wiped out and replaced by random “garbage” for no good reason. Since the hit…, other MySQL data files do not comply with this requirement. The trick could be used here perhaps to read the file with O…

Post: A quest for the full InnoDB status

… deal by intentionally creating a new tiny deadlock which will replace the previous one in the output thus reducing the space… make InnoDB to write the full status output into innodb_status. file located in MySQL data directory. Unfortunately this is a startup… Creating it causes the full status to be periodically printed into MySQL error log. You can later disable logging by simply dropping…

Post: Recovering Innodb table Corruption

… example I actually went ahead and manually edited test.ibd file replacing few bytes so corruption is mild. First I should note…) mysql> insert ignore into test2 select * from test where id>250; ERROR 2013 (HY000): Lost connection to MySQL server during query mysql> insert ignore into

Post: Shard-Query turbo charges Infobright community edition (ICE)

…omitting the dimension columns from the projection, instead replacing them with the dimension keys: select dim…. Baseline: The MySQL command line client was used to execute the a script file containing the … a data into multiple files (for each shard, for later loading) or it can load files directly, …

Post: Recovering Linux software RAID, RAID5 Array

MySQL you might need to deal with RAID … mdadm to change status of rebuilding drive into “failed” and removed in “active sync” but …this is valid thing to do even without replacing any hard drives, from my experience I …. This is why I prefer to know files affected by bad blocks on the first place….

Post: Death match! EBS versus SSD price, performance, and QoS

…my experience, and you are likely to need to replace one, for example. If you rent this array …aggregate over long periods of time in my sample file so we can see performance throughout the day. …time. In some time periods, the write latency gets into the 30s of milliseconds, and the read latency …

Post: New SpecJAppServer results at MySQL and Sun.

… running PostgreSQL instead of MySQL or having Sun box replaced with comparable Dell or HP…mysql/var innodb_data_file_path = ibdata1:10000M:autoextend innodb_file_per_table innodb_log_group_home_dir = /log/mysql…nologging mysqld moved into the FX scheduling class via priocntl -s -c FX mysql-pid “…

Post: Side load may massively impact your MySQL Performance

mysql-user=msandbox –mysql-password=msandbox –mysql-socket=/tmp/mysql_sandbox5516.sock run [root@localhost msb_ps_5_5_15]# time mysqldump –defaults-file… note MySQL actually uses midpoint insertion for its buffer pool replacement policy … also look into changing how buffer pool is split into young …